Output 39ea1b3fc91c155b73e276be25c4f3bae0034519bb10fbf36a3ea920cd9dcde5:35

value
57506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e7fc9c64c1270889fb26fc3839fd7026e0a8fe5 OP_EQUAL
address
3DDt9bLsbijNF8v5bfaCemPfCLm1ztmBhE
transaction
39ea1b3fc91c155b73e276be25c4f3bae0034519bb10fbf36a3ea920cd9dcde5
spent
true